Output 1831a93f156af8dd1faeb5158717592befec872fcf2bb0feda69e0de2fb60eb5:0

value
709500035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74dda60b537f223a5c135b8751adf514b77e0ec3 OP_EQUAL
address
MJZ696dkkuHhE9mBKcP3Da532vJr3Pd6M7
transaction
1831a93f156af8dd1faeb5158717592befec872fcf2bb0feda69e0de2fb60eb5
spent
true